Details of IFSC Code for Canara Bank, Nainital, Nainital

The table below shows the main details of the IFSC Code CNRB0005871 for the Canara Bank branch in Nainital, which falls under the Nainital district in Uttarakhand.

Particulars Details
Bank Canara Bank
IFSC Code CNRB0005871
Branch Nainital
City Nainital
District Nainital
State Uttarakhand
Address C O B D Sharma,New Devdars Sukhtal,Mallital,Dist Nainital 263001

Format of the IFSC Code CNRB0005871

The format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Canara Bank, follows an 11-character structure:

AAAA0CCCCCC

Here's the breakdown:

  • First 4 characters (AAAA): Show the bank code. For Canara Bank, these letters represent the bank's short name.
  • 5th character: Is always zero and is kept for future use.
  •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): Represent the specific branch code assigned to branches such as Nainital in Nainital.

For example, the IFSC Code CNRB0005871 of Canara Bank for the Nainital branch includes these elements, identifying the bank and the branch location in Nainital and Uttarakhand accurately.

How to Use IFSC Code CNRB0005871 for Online Transfers?

If you have the IFSC Code CNRB0005871 for the Nainital branch of Canara Bank in Nainital, you can easily go ahead with fund transfers using any digital method:

NEFT

Add beneficiary details including the name, account number, and IFSC Code CNRB0005871. Transfers are processed in batches. Suitable for personal and business payments.

RTGS

Used for high-value payments above ₹2 lakh. Real-time settlement using the IFSC Code of the recipient branch.

IMPS

Instant 24×7 transfers. Asks for the recipient's account details and Canara Bank IFSC Code CNRB0005871.

Whatever method you choose, the accuracy of the IFSC Code is important and needed. In case there is any mistake in entering the IFSC Code for Canara Bank Nainital in Nainital, it may result in delayed or failed transactions.
